What's your history?


I set up The 25 Boutique B&B in Torquay, Devon in the UK almost ten years ago, taking a previous guest house literally back to the brick and starting again. Before that, I purchased a failing two star hotel in North Wales, turning it into a successful five star country house hotel, wedding venue and restaurant. Prior to hospitality, I ran customer service operations for various high end car manufacturers, including training their dealership managers and dealing with the managing director's post.
